The University of Kansas has made available—as a free PDF document—this 2017 dissertation (113 pages) by Dr. Katherine Schmitz. The full title of the dissertation is: Chanting the Propers: A Comparative Study of Selected English Sources for the Catholic Mass. Corpus Christi Watershed is a 501(c)3 non-profit organization recognized by the state of Texas on 19 October 2006. Our statement of purpose notes that we “employ the creative media in service of theology, the Church, and Christian culture for the enrichment and enjoyment of the public.”
